      标题:Nucleophosmin1胞浆表达的结肠癌组织中不存在其第12外显子突变
      作者:杨宇峰,张锡迎,杨 梅,谢树瑞,张宝庭
    (东莞市石龙人民医院病理科,广东 东莞 523326)
      卷次: 2014年25卷7期
      【摘要】 目的 观察Nucleophosmin1(NPM1)在结肠癌组织中是否存在NPM1基因第 12外显子突变。
方法 免疫组化检测115例结肠癌组织及相应癌旁组织、10例结肠绒毛状腺瘤、10例管状腺瘤和10例正常结肠
黏膜组织NPM1表达;检查NPM1胞浆表达的结肠癌组织中是否存在NPM1基因第 12外显子突变。结果
115例结肠癌样本中有92.1%(106/115)的病例NPM1表达定位于胞核,7.0%(8/115)的病例存在胞浆NPM1表达,
0.9%(1/115)的病例胞核与胞浆NPM1阴性表达;NPM1在结肠癌组织中呈高表达,并且明显高于在相应癌旁组
织、绒毛状腺瘤、管状腺瘤和正常结肠黏膜组织的表达(P均<0.05)。结肠癌组织中NPM1第12外显子结构与正
常黏膜野生型NPM1第12外显子结构的相似。结论 NPM1在结肠癌组织中呈高表达,表明NPM1在结肠癌发
生发展中的潜在作用;NPM1胞浆表达的结肠癌组织中不存在NPM1基因第12外显子突变,说明NPM1以未知
方式而不是基因突变方式参与结肠癌发生发展。

Non-presence of mutations in exon 12 of nucleophosmin1 (NPM1) gene in colorectal carcinomas with NPM1
expression in cytoplasm.

YANG Yu-feng, ZHANG Xi-ying, YANG Mei, XIE Shu-rui, ZHANG Bao-ting. Department of
Pathology, Dongguan Shilong Peole's Hospital, Dongguan 523326, Guangdong, CHINA

【Abstract】 Objective To investigate whether there is a presence of mutations in exon 12 of nucleophosmin1
(NPM1) gene in colorectal carcinomas (CRC). Methods We investigated NPM expression by immunohistochemis-
try in histologically normal to malignant colorectal tissues and also investigate whether exon 12 of the NPM1 gene is
mutated in CRC with NPM expression located in cytoplasm. Results Among the 115 samples of colorectal carcino-
mas, 92.1% (106/115) of the tumors showed NPM1-positive expression only in the nucleus, 7.0% (8/115) showed
NPM1-positive expression in cytoplasm, and 0.9% (1/115) showed NPM1-negative expression in cytoplasm and nucle-
us. NPM expression was found significantly up-regulated in CRC compared to adjacent colorectal tissue, villous ade-
noma, tubular adenoma and normal colorectal tissues, respectively (P<0.05 for all). Sequencing of exon 12 of NPM1
gene in CRC was the same as those in normal colorectal tissue. Conclusion NPM expression is found significantly
up-regulated in CRC, suggesting that NPM contributes to oncogenesis of CRC. However, NPM1 exon 12 is not mutat-
ed in CRC, which suggests that NPM1 play a role in the tumorigenesis of CRC through unclear mechanisms rather
than NPM1 mutation.
